| Source: CCTV.com 06-27-2006 13:31 Now let me give you an update on the much aniticpated Qinghai-Tibet railway. After five years of construction, the railway is finally ready to roll. Trains will be available from Lahsa to Beijing, Chengdu - capital of Sichuan Province, and Xining - capital of Qinghai province. It will take more than 47 hours to travel the over four-thousand kilometers from Beijing to Lhasa. Tickets range from 389 to more than 120-hundred. Trains bound for Tibet will depart daily from Beijing, and every other day from Chengdu and Xining. The Qinghai-Tibet railway is the world's highest and longest plateau railroad.
